Competitive Advantages
Specialized Engineering Expertise: ATS possesses deep technical know-how in custom automation, allowing them to design and implement complex, highly specialized solutions tailored to unique client requirements across various industries, creating a significant barrier to entry for less experienced competitors.
Global Operational Scale: With a significant international presence, ATS can serve multinational clients effectively, leverage diverse talent pools, and optimize supply chains globally, which is a critical advantage for large-scale industrial projects requiring extensive coordination.
Diversified Market Exposure: ATS serves a broad range of industries including life sciences, food & beverage, transportation, and consumer products, which significantly mitigates risks associated with downturns in any single sector and provides multiple avenues for consistent growth.
Risks
Economic Downturn and Capital Expenditure Impact: Downturns in the global economy or specific industrial sectors may reduce client capital spending on automation, leading to fewer new orders and project delays for ATS Corporation.
Intense Competition and Pricing Pressure: The automation and industrial technology market is highly competitive, with numerous players. ATS Corporation faces risks from competitors offering similar solutions at lower prices or with more advanced technology, potentially impacting market share and profit margins.
Supply Chain Disruptions and Component Shortages: ATS Corporation relies on a global supply chain for various components and sub-assemblies. Disruptions due to geopolitical events, natural disasters, trade restrictions, or supplier financial difficulties could lead to project delays, increased costs, or inability to fulfill orders.
